Structural confirmation of regioisomers of Lopinavir impurities using MS and gradient COSY (1H and 13C NMR assignment of Lopinavir impurities)
Authors:Siva Lakshmi Devi A  Srinivasa Rao Y  Suresh Y  Yogeswar Reddy M  Jyothi G  Rajababu B  Prasad V S R  Umamaheswar Rao V
Institution:Analytical Research and Development, Matrix Laboratories Ltd., Jeedimetla, Hyderabad, India. sivalakshmi@matrixlabsindia.com
Abstract:We report the complete (1)H and (13)C NMR assignment of impurities of six Lopinavir (2S)-N-(2S, 4S, 5S)-5-{2-(2,6-dimethylphenoxy)acetyl]amino}-4-hydroxy-1,6-diphenyl hexan-2-yl]-3-methyl-2-(2-oxo-1,3-diazinan-1-yl)butan- amide. Two of the impurities are regioisomers and GCOSY used to differentiate the two structures. The spectral assignments for all six impurities were achieved by concerted application of one and two-dimensional NMR techniques ((1)H NMR, (13)C NMR, DEPT, GCOSY, GHSQC and GHMBC).
